Output 3ec043763fb9363cb5b3973aa6d7d1a8c97d4a172659e653a59d7a4b1e47787e:0

value
2000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 10e37baf91303e08cd13a24c39ddea0af680104b OP_EQUAL
address
33EKFRGZjwTifei5hKCtrK5HnzFiw2A21t
transaction
3ec043763fb9363cb5b3973aa6d7d1a8c97d4a172659e653a59d7a4b1e47787e
spent
true